The Crown Jewel: AS Monaco vs. OGC Nice – A Côte d’Azur Conundrum
The spotlight for Round 7 shines brightest on the Côte d’Azur, where AS Monaco hosts OGC Nice in a derby steeped in local pride and competitive ferocity. This fixture is more than just three points; it`s a battle for regional bragging rights, and this Sunday, the stakes feel particularly high for both clubs.
Monaco`s Resurgence (and its Price)
Monaco approaches this derby with a peculiar mix of burgeoning confidence and concerning fragility. Their recent draw against a formidable Manchester City side, while not a victory, marked their most impressive performance of the season thus far. A noticeable shift towards defensive solidity coupled with a more direct and incisive attacking approach demonstrated a tactical maturation under Adi Hütter. This point, however, came at a tangible cost. The injury sustained by Vanderson is the latest in a growing list of casualties, with fears of a prolonged absence. Adding to the medical tent population, Paris Brunner is also nursing a knock, leaving his availability in doubt. With a staggering eight players sidelined and a midfield that often feels more `assembled` than `chosen`, Monaco`s depth is being tested to its absolute limits. One might humorously observe that their injury list is perhaps the most consistent aspect of their season.
Nice`s Perilous Path
Conversely, OGC Nice arrives at the Stade Louis II struggling to find their rhythm. With a meager two victories from their last nine outings across all competitions, their momentum has all but stalled. A recent uninspired draw against Paris FC underscored their current creative malaise. Their preparation for this high-stakes derby is further complicated by a challenging midweek excursion to Istanbul to face Fenerbahce. Such a journey, both physically demanding and psychologically taxing, is hardly ideal pre-derby fare. It’s a situation where fatigue could easily become an unwitting opponent. Furthermore, the potential absence of club captain Dante, who continues to contend with a knee injury, would be a monumental blow. His leadership and defensive acumen are often the linchpins of Franck Haise`s side. Considering these factors, the odds, on paper at least, appear significantly stacked against Les Aiglons.
The Verdict on the Riviera
Monaco, despite their injury woes, appear to hold a psychological and tactical edge. Their recent performance against elite opposition, combined with Nice`s struggles and travel fatigue, paints a clear picture. Yet, derbies are notorious for defying logic, often fueled by raw emotion rather than reasoned analysis. Nevertheless, the disciplined aggression and directness Monaco displayed recently could prove decisive against a Nice side that looks desperately in need of inspiration.
The Parisian Goliath vs. The Northern Contender: PSG vs. Lille
Beyond the sun-drenched Riviera, another significant fixture sees the reigning champions, Paris Saint-Germain, take on Lille. This match offers a fascinating contrast between established dominance and a club with the pedigree to cause an upset.
PSG`s Unyielding Quest
PSG, as ever, operates under the immense pressure of domestic supremacy and European aspiration. Their squad, brimming with world-class talent, typically dictates the pace and tempo of Ligue 1 encounters. The expectation is always for a dominant display, characterized by intricate passing, individual brilliance, and a relentless attacking impetus. For PSG, every match is not just about winning, but about winning convincingly, further solidifying their position at the pinnacle of French football. Their recent form, while generally strong, often comes under scrutiny for minor imperfections – a luxury few other teams can afford.
Lille: A Thorn in the Side?
Lille, no strangers to challenging the Parisian behemoth, often represent one of the more formidable obstacles in PSG`s path. While not consistently at the very top, they possess the tactical discipline and individual quality to disrupt even the most star-studded line-ups. Their approach is often characterized by a robust midfield, quick transitions, and a solid defensive block designed to absorb pressure before launching swift counter-attacks. History has shown that Lille, especially on their day, can be a particularly awkward opponent, capable of frustrating and even surprising the champions. Their ability to remain compact and exploit any momentary lapses in concentration from PSG`s Galácticos will be key.
Tactical Chessboard
The game will likely be a tactical chessboard: PSG`s overwhelming attacking prowess against Lille`s organized resistance. The outcome will hinge not just on individual moments of magic, but on the tactical battle in midfield and the efficacy of Lille`s defensive structure under sustained pressure. Can Lille maintain their intensity for the full 90 minutes, or will PSG`s relentless quality eventually break them down?
